Year of the first color television broadcast, according to the U.S. Census Bureau: 1951
By the end of 1957, number of U.S. households that had TV sets, of which only 150,000 were color units: 39 million
Year that sales of color sets caught up with black-and-white sets: 1970
Source: U.S. Census Bureau.
